.htaccess htaccess根据目录位置执行操作

.htaccess htaccess根据目录位置执行操作,.htaccess,.htaccess,我的项目中有一个.htaccess文件。我目前共有4个环境。我想对其中一个实施基本身份验证。我正在使用git管理我的环境版本 我希望在每个环境中使用相同的.htaccess文件,因此我希望类似的逻辑如下所示: if localpath = env_x prompt authorization else do nothing extra 类似的内容是否可以在.htaccess中获得?您可以用于Apache配置中的条件部件。在你的情况下,这可能是 <If %{REQUEST_

我的项目中有一个.htaccess文件。我目前共有4个环境。我想对其中一个实施基本身份验证。我正在使用git管理我的环境版本

我希望在每个环境中使用相同的.htaccess文件,因此我希望类似的逻辑如下所示:

if localpath = env_x
    prompt authorization
else
    do nothing extra
类似的内容是否可以在.htaccess中获得?

您可以用于Apache配置中的条件部件。在你的情况下,这可能是

<If %{REQUEST_FILENAME} =~ /env_x/>
# basic auth directives
</If>

#基本auth指令
另请参阅以了解可能的情况。

您可以在Apache配置中使用条件部件。在你的情况下,这可能是

<If %{REQUEST_FILENAME} =~ /env_x/>
# basic auth directives
</If>

#基本auth指令

另请参阅可能的内容。

谢谢,这似乎很容易。谢谢,这似乎很容易。